Uncertainty theory includes randomness, fuzziness, roughness, multiple uncertainty andother forms. Uncertain problems are frequently encountered in practical applications. Thereforeuncertainty theory has a widespread application in many fields, In especial, it is widely used inoptimization models. This paper studies the EOQ model in fuzzy environment. In this paper wepropose a mean-variance-skewness portfolio optimization model under the uncertain variables.The main results for this study are as follows:1. EOQ models are studied with the rate of deterioration under the fuzzy environment.Suppose that the rate of deterioration is constant. Stock cost per unit quantity per unit time,Order cost for each cycle, and purchase price for each cycle as fuzzy variables. The EOQ modelis discussed respectively with the purchase price for each cycle is unchanged, and it growsexponentially over time. The results were verified by example.2. EOQ model are studied with the two phase inventory impact sales under the fuzzyenvironment. Under the condition of two phases inventory affect sales, Stock cost per unitquantity per unit time, Order cost for each cycle, and purchase price for each cycle as fuzzyvariables. The EOQ model is discussed respectively with the purchase price for each cycle isunchanged, and it grows exponentially over time. The results were verified by example.3. We used uncertain variables to describe return on investment of subjective assessment,the definition of the skewness is given under the uncertain variables. the optimized portfoliomodel with mean-semi-variance-skewness is developed under the uncertain variables. Thevalidity of the model with an instance is proved.
